Understanding dating

Putting yourself out there can feel like auditioning for a reality show, especially when ghosting and mismatched expectations wear you down. Treating each swipe or meet-up as a test makes rejection sting harder and progress stall. In peer support you exchange real-world tips on setting intentions, spotting red flags, and staying resilient so you date with purpose instead of panic.

Why it helps

How peer support helps with dating

Peer support helps with dating because relationship pain can affect trust, self-worth, and decision-making all at once. A group gives people space to talk honestly, feel validated, and hear how others are moving through similar dynamics.
